Pregunta

¿Existe una forma fácil de clonar todo el sistema debian / ubuntu instalado?

Quiero tener una instalación idéntica en términos de paquetes instalados y la mayor cantidad posible de configuraciones.

He investigado las opciones de aptitude, apt-get, synaptic pero no he encontrado nada.

¿Fue útil?

Solución

Esta guía debe responder su pregunta directa

Pero recomendaría Rsync y simplemente clonar entero / root. Es solo caro la primera vez.

También puede crear su propio repositorio de paquetes y hacer que todas sus máquinas ejecuten sus actualizaciones diarias desde su repositorio.

Otros consejos

Cómo duplicar apt-get installs.

Sistema primario

dpkg --get-selections > installed-software
scp installed-software $targetsystem:.

Sistema de destino

dpkg --set-selections < installed-software
dselect"

hecho.

+1 a esta publicación

Suponiendo que desea instalar Ubuntu en varios sistemas idénticos, puede probar con Función de instalación automática .

Puedes usar rsync para eso y hay un hilo interesante al respecto en ubuntuforms: ubuntuforms

Existe RSYNC que le permite sincronizar archivos entre instalaciones. Así que simplemente puede sincronizar su distribución completa, o al menos los directorios que contienen los programas y los archivos de configuración.

Además, no sé si esto es lo que está preguntando, pero podría convertir su instalación existente en una imagen ISO, esto le permitiría instalarla en otro lugar, por lo tanto, tener un duplicado.

Espero que ayude

Si las unidades y los sistemas son idénticos, podría considerar usar dd para copiar la máquina de origen al destino.

Los únicos cambios que deberían hacerse al arrancar la nueva máquina serían cambiar el nombre de host.

Una vez que la máquina haya sido duplicada, vaya con lo que han sugerido las otras respuestas y observe rsync. Sin embargo, no querrá sincronizar todo: los archivos de registro del sistema, etc. deben dejarse solos.

También, dependiendo de la frecuencia con la que " cambie " se realizan en cualquiera de los sistemas (desde los marcadores a los ISO descargados), es posible que necesite ejecutar rsync en modo demonio, y actualizarlo casi constantemente.

SystemImager FAI

Tenemos un systemimager que funciona muy bien con RHEL y CentOS. No lo he probado en Debian. Sin embargo, el truco vinculado por Luka funciona muy bien con Debian.

Bueno, todo depende de la escala, y la frecuencia con la que quiera usarlo, usar systemimager es básicamente rsync en esteroides, tiene algunos scripts que facilitan la creación de imágenes y le permite tener configuraciones de red, etc. Esto puede ser fácilmente utilizado donde necesita crear una granja de servidores web o una granja de servidores de correo con solo una pequeña diferencia entre las instalaciones donde puede arrancar un sistema en blanco a través de la red y tenerlo completamente instalado. Esto tiene la ventaja de que está casi completamente automatizado, un script aprende su diseño de partición y lo aplica automáticamente.

Cuando solo necesite una copia de un sistema, manténgalo simple, arranque desde un dispositivo livecd, cree su partición, copie a través de la red usando rsync, instale su cargador de arranque y todo estará bien.

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top